This course provides energy sector business leaders and professionals with a foundation for understanding the place of artificial intelligence (AI) within the renewable energy sector. Participants will learn about different types of AI technologies and applications as well as assess the opportunities for utilising AI to generate climate co-benefits. 

Participants will learn about AI use cases in a variety of settings, including within electricity systems, transportation, buildings, and industry. They will also gain an understanding of different strategies for identifying and prioritising potential AI applications. In these ways, the course is designed to guide and support business decision-making processes based on understanding key AI concepts and uses. 

The topics covered are:

  • Artificial intelligence (AI) and its climate-related co-benefits
  • AI terminology, concepts, and algorithms
  • Assessments of AI in the literature
  • AI use cases in the renewable energy sector
  • Use case identification and employment
